When you first send in your membership fee  it is $65, then for every other division you want to fish...to make the classic...just incase you didn't in the others..cost is another $35 per division.  Also cost about $150 to fish their classic.  Great times and fun guys to be with.  We have 2 divisons that fish the same nights as our Monday and Tuesday nights in our area. 

So if my math is correct, the 4 divisions that I would like to fish plus paying for the classic...would cost me only $320 a year just for memberships and classic fund?  Not to bad if ya ask me.

FLW(BFL) cost $25 a yr and $0 for Regionals and All American. 

NBAA $30 or $35 if adding your whole family per year...$0 for Classic.

CATT $55 includes family ? for Classic.

Midwest Sportsman $65 per year, $35 every other div and $150 for Classic.

BASS $15 for magazine, Fed yr dues, State?  monthly dues, $0 for Classic.  and these also have dues per each chapter.

I tried to order them in $ amounts, but not too sure on BASS fees, so they are last, nor do I know what the TBF is?  Dan?

All right this is out of hand. I know that I have done my share of complaining. I have figued out one thing from reading all of the post. Some one is feeding you guy's some good cool aid! Lets all be honest with our self. If you are a NBAA angler you can't find anything wrong with it, and if you fish any other tournaments you can't find anything wrong with them. I and a few outher guy's are the only ones that are being honest about how we feel the tournaments are being run. I think the problem is that most of you have not seen what outher tournaments do across the country. For example the Bass Champs tournament in texas gives a $5000.00 Skeeter bonus for a win. Why is it only $3000.00 up here (not that I care I don't have a Skeeter).

I here on this site all the time that you can't make money around here fishing, there is a reason for that. There are to many tounaments. If there were less tournaments the guy's that fish tournaments would be forced to fish the few tournaments that ther are . If you have a diferant tournament on 1 lake 3 days out of the week and 1 on the week end you are spreding the limited anglers in that area out, insted of having 5, 15 boat tournaments you could have 1, 75 boat tournament and pay back alot more money. The only people that benifit from having 70 15 boat events in a week around the state are the guy's running them.

I remember back whaen all there was to fish was federation clubs, Tri State, Red Man, US Bass, and TMTS. Those tournaments drew 100 plus boats every tournament. I remeber going to a Tri State on Muskegon and being told I was on the Waiting list to get in. There is a reason for that. It was the only tournament going on in the area at the time. Now if you fish a tournament on Muskegon there is a tourmnament on White and The Grand the same day, That all have 25 to 30 boats not to mention all the events going on on the inland lakes the same day. If there was only 1 event on the lake shore that day it may draw 100 plus boats and pay out a lot better, so when you do get a check you can cover the gas in the boat, truck, and your entry fee.

I know it cost me the same amount of money to fish a 25 boat event as it dose a 100 boat event, BUT I have a chance to win alot more CASH!

1 other thing I think having all of these choices for tournaments what it has has done to the fisherman is it has made us worse fisherman because we don't have to leave our comfort zone of were we like to fish. When Tri State was around if you wanted to make the classic you had to fish the westside, eastside, and down south in indiana. Now we can fish a tournament everyweek night or weekend and not drive 20 miles from our house. If you look at the state you can break it down in to 3 parts. The west side fisherman that fishes the Grand River to White lake. The mid State guys that fish the inland stuff, and the east side guys that only fish St Clair, Saginaw and Erie.

There is no one that Fishes from The east side to the west side and can compete becuase we have all become homers. I have even fell in to that group. I thinks the state of Tournament Bass fishing is going Down Hill in our state. And I can tell you right now we can not leave it up to the Tournament Groups NBAA, BBT, Shoreline, Mid West, BAU, or any other group to save it, We have to do it ourselves!

I know alot of you on the board say that you don't fish to make money I say Bull$*&% You don't spend the type of money that we spend to fish if you don't want to get some thing back. I know I don't need a $40,000.00 BOAT, $200.00 RODS, $150.00 REELS, AND THE OTHER THOUSANDS OF DOLLORS I SPEND TO HAVE FUN FISHING. You may tell youself and your wife that it is not about the money but I can tell you when I get a $1200.00 check at the end of the day it makes the ride home alot better. If we just wanted to go have fun we would just fish for fun and bragin rights, We would not need to pay Tournament Directors Thousads of dollors in membership fee's and 30 to 40 percent of the entrys to fish tournaments. We could all just get together at the ramp and put 20 bucks in the hat and go out and fish.

I think that is all I have to say.
